Royals' Salvador Perez takes aim at franchise HR record vs. Tigers

Salvador Perez hit his first home run for the Kansas City Royals nearly 15 years ago, and that milestone occurred against the American League Central rival Detroit Tigers.

The 36-year-old catcher still is with the Royals, and he’ll aim for the franchise home run record when he returns to Detroit for the opener of a four-game series on Thursday evening.

Perez blasted career home run No. 317 on Wednesday to spark a five-run rally in the seventh inning against the visiting San Francisco Giants. Kansas City held on for a 5-4 win to complete a three-game sweep before embarking on a 10-game trip.

The two-run blast cleared the center-field fence and landed in the fountain, prompting a fan to leap into the water in an attempt to retrieve the ball — only to be arrested and escorted out empty-handed.

“If I was him, I’d maybe jump too and try to get that ball,” Perez joked. “Thank you for the hard work trying to get that ball.”

Perez hit his first MLB home run in Detroit off young right-hander Max Scherzer on Aug. 29, 2011, helping the Royals to a 9-5 win.

Scherzer went on to become an eight-time All Star, while Perez was selected nine times.

“What he does, the way he goes about it, the passion with the way he plays the game, it’s unrivaled,” Kansas City manager Matt Quatraro said of Perez in an emotional news conference following the win on Wednesday. “The guy’s a Hall of Famer, and you’re getting to witness it.”

The Royals were trailing 3-0 on Wednesday when Perez came up with no outs in the seventh and Vinnie Pasquantino on second base. He waited on an 0-1 curve from Landen Roupp and launched it out of the park to tie George Brett’s franchise record.

Brett was elected to the Hall of Fame in 1999.

“I’ve said it before,” Quatraro said. “My age (52), knowing of George as a fan, and anytime you’re in that breath, it’s awesome.”

Perez will be up against a young right-hander who hasn’t allowed a home run in his past three starts.

Troy Melton (5-1, 1.80 ERA) also has combined to allow just one earned run in those outings, which cover 17 1/3 innings.

Melton, 25, said he felt strong and rested coming out of the All-Star break. He then limited the Los Angeles Angels to one run and four hits over 5 2/3 innings in a 2-1 win last Friday in Anaheim, Calif.

He was one out from taking the loss, but the Tigers scored two runs with two outs in the ninth.

“The time off, I felt a little bit better than normal,” said Melton, who grew up a few miles from Anaheim. “The adrenaline of being home definitely plays into the factor as well.”

Melton made two relief appearances against Kansas City last season and allowed one run and five hits in a combined three innings.

The Tigers return home after winning four of six on the road coming out of the All-Star break, most recently 5-1 in the decisive contest of a three-game series against the Chicago Cubs on Wednesday evening.

The Royals plan to start right-hander Randy Dobnak in the series opener on Thursday.

Dobnak (0-0, 1.93) is coming off his first MLB start in five years and he earned another opportunity after holding the visiting San Diego Padres to one run and four hits over 4 1/3 innings of a 6-1 win last Saturday.

Dobnak, who was acquired from the Seattle Mariners last month for cash considerations., made 21 starts for the Minnesota Twins from 2019-21, but since then his MLB experience is limited to nine appearances over the past three seasons.

The 31-year-old has made five appearances against the Tigers in his career, including three starts, and is 2-1 with a 5.12 ERA.
